楼主: mzq-tch
331 0

[問題求助] 基于 Springboot+Vue的零食店仓库管理系统开题报告 [推广有奖]

  • 0关注
  • 0粉丝

等待验证会员

小学生

42%

还不是VIP/贵宾

-

威望
0
论坛币
0 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
50 点
帖子
4
精华
0
在线时间
0 小时
注册时间
2018-5-4
最后登录
2018-5-4

楼主
mzq-tch 发表于 2025-11-14 12:35:06 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币

这里是文档设计分享,非源码,供大家自行拓展学习!欢迎交流!

基于 Springboot+Vue 的零食店仓库管理系统开题报告

一、课题背景与意义

(一)课题背景

目前在零食店经营中,零食品种繁多且周转迅速,传统的手工管理仓库方式存在显著的缺陷:库存数据依靠手写记录,容易出现“缺货未补”和“过期积压”的情况;出入库流程缺乏统一记录,难以追溯;无法快速掌握零食流通状况,影响采购与销售决策。为了解决这些问题,计划开发基于 Springboot+Vue 的零食店仓库管理系统,通过数字化手段优化仓库管理流程,提升管理效率。

(二)课题意义

实际应用价值:帮助零食店规范仓库操作,实时掌握库存动态,减少缺货或过期损失;简化出入库流程,降低人工记录错误;为采购、销售提供数据支持,助力店铺高效运营。

学习实践价值:将 Java 后端、Vue 前端、数据库等专业知识应用于实际项目中,熟练掌握 Springboot+Vue 技术栈的开发流程,锻炼系统设计与实现能力,完成符合计算机专业要求的毕业设计。

二、国内外研究现状

(一)国外研究现状

国外仓库管理系统(如 SAP、Oracle)发展成熟,功能覆盖供应链全流程,但成本高且操作复杂,更适合大型企业。针对中小型零食店的轻量化需求适配不足,且不符合国内零食店的经营场景与管理习惯。

(二)国内研究现状

国内现有的仓库管理系统多面向工业、电商领域,专门针对零食店的系统较少。部分系统功能冗余(如包含零食店无需的生产溯源功能),且未实现前后端分离,操作响应缓慢,缺乏轻量化、贴合零食店实际需求的仓库管理解决方案。

三、研究内容与技术方案

(一)核心研究内容

角色设计:系统设计 3 类核心角色,覆盖零食店仓库管理全流程需求:

  • 仓库管理员:负责零食入库、出库操作,库存盘点,查看出入库记录,处理库存预警信息;
  • 采购人员:查看库存数据与预警信息,制定采购计划,管理供应商信息;
  • 系统管理员:管理所有用户账号(新增、禁用、重置密码),分配角色权限,保障系统安全运行。

模块设计(简述):

  • 基础功能模块:用户登录、个人信息管理、权限控制;
  • 库存管理模块:库存查询、库存预警、库存盘点;
  • 出入库管理模块:入库操作、出库操作、出入库记录查询;
  • 基础信息模块:零食信息管理、供应商信息管理;
  • 数据统计模块:库存统计、出入库数据统计;
  • 系统管理模块:用户管理、角色权限管理。

数据库设计:设计用户表、零食信息表、库存表、出入库记录表、供应商表等核心数据表,明确字段与关联关系,确保数据存储规范、查询高效。

系统测试:对各模块功能进行测试,验证操作准确性与系统稳定性,修复功能漏洞。

(二)技术方案

开发环境与工具:

  • 操作系统:Windows 10/11;
  • 开发工具:后端用 IntelliJ IDEA,前端用 VS Code,数据库用 MySQL 8.0,服务器用 Tomcat 9.0。

技术栈详情:

  • 后端:Springboot 框架(快速开发接口)、MyBatis(数据库操作)、JWT(用户身份验证);
  • 前端:Vue 3 框架(页面搭建)、Element Plus(组件库)、Axios(前后端数据交互)、ECharts(数据可视化)。

关键功能实现:

  • 库存预警:设置最低库存阈值,系统定时检测,低于阈值时弹窗提醒;
  • 出入库操作:前端提交数据,后端更新库存并记录操作,反馈结果给前端;
  • 权限控制:基于角色分配操作权限,不同角色仅可见对应功能模块。

四、关键问题与解决思路

(一)关键问题

多人同时操作同一零食库存,易出现数据不一致;零食保质期管理难,易遗漏过期提醒;大量库存数据加载时,页面响应慢。

(二)解决思路

数据一致性:采用数据库事务与数据锁,确保出入库操作原子性,避免并发冲突;

保质期提醒:在零食信息表添加生产日期、保质期字段,计算过期日期,提前 7 天触发提醒;

页面响应:采用数据分页加载与前端缓存,减少一次性加载数据量,提升页面速度。

五、进度安排

  • 第 1-2 周:查阅文献,完成开题报告,梳理需求与角色、模块设计;
  • 第 3-4 周:设计数据库,搭建前后端开发环境;
  • 第 5-8 周:开发后端接口与前端页面,实现核心模块功能;
  • 第 9-10 周:完善功能,实现数据统计与可视化;
  • 第 11-12 周:系统测试与优化,修复 bug;
  • 第 13-14 周:整理开发文档与源代码,撰写毕业论文初稿;
  • 第 15-16 周:修改论文,准备答辩。

六、预期成果

可运行的零食店仓库管理系统,实现角色与模块设计的全部功能;开发文档(需求说明书、设计说明书、测试报告)与源代码;符合要求的毕业论文;系统演示视频,展示核心操作流程。

二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:Spring 仓库管理系统 Pring 开题报告 管理系统

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
jg-xs1
拉您进交流群
GMT+8, 2025-12-5 19:54